                                  A RESOLUTION

     1  Recognizing October 11, 2007, as "National Depression Screening
     2     Day" in Pennsylvania.

     3     WHEREAS, National Depression Screening Day, held each year
     4  during Mental Illness Awareness Week, is designed to call
     5  attention to the illness of depression on a national level, to
     6  educate the public about its symptoms and effective treatments
     7  and to connect those in need of treatment to the mental health
     8  care systems; and
     9     WHEREAS, In 1991 only 90 screening sites were available, and
    10  the number climbed to 3,000 in 1998; and
    11     WHEREAS, Each year over 100,000 persons are screened for
    12  depression, and the resulting data has provided valuable help
    13  for those in need; therefore be it

     1     RESOLVED, That the House of Representatives recognize October
     2  11, 2007, as "National Depression Screening Day" in
     3  Pennsylvania.
